The Tallahatchie Riverfest is an annual celebration held in New Albany, Mississippi. This lively festival captures the essence of the region, bringing together locals and visitors alike. This event is FREE to the community and visitors featuring a variety of activities, including outdoor concerts, arts and crafts, food vendors, and family-friendly fun. The Tallahatchie Riverfest is organized by the New Albany Main Street Association. This year’s RiverFest aims to honor the region’s heritage while embracing new activities. It’s a chance to create lasting memories and celebrate the community spirit along the Tallahatchie River.

The Riverfest Stage is a central feature of the festival. It is situated across Bankhead Street, allowing spectators to enjoy evening concerts while sitting along the street.

RiverFest aims to cater to diverse musical tastes. While gospel and country music have been part of past festivals, there’s often a blend of other genres as well. Whether you’re into rock, blues, folk, or something else, you’re likely to find something enjoyable.

The festival frequently showcases local musicians and bands, providing an excellent opportunity to discover talented artists from the Tallahatchie River region. Additionally, a special headliner is featured to close the show.

Paul Thorn is a nationally acclaimed singer-songwriter from Tupelo, Mississippi, whose unique blend of Southern rock, blues, Americana, and country has earned him a loyal following across the country. Known for his authentic storytelling and dynamic live performances, Thorn brings the heart and soul of Mississippi music to the Tallahatchie RiverFest River Stage.

Bobby Rush is a three-time Grammy Award-winning blues legend whose career spans more than seven decades. Renowned for his electrifying live performances and signature blend of blues, soul, and funk, Rush remains one of the most influential ambassadors of Mississippi music. In 2026, his remarkable life and legacy are being celebrated in King of the Chitlin' Circuit, a new original documentary from Mississippi Public Broadcasting, offering an intimate look at the man behind the music and his extraordinary journey through American blues.

Riverfest Marketplace

The Marketplace features artists, craftsmen, writers, and makers from across the Tallahatchie River region and beyond. Visitors can explore a wide variety of handcrafted goods, original artwork, specialty products, and family-friendly activities throughout the day.

Marketplace vendors are located throughout Historic Downtown New Albany within the festival footprint, creating a vibrant shopping experience at the heart of Tallahatchie Riverfest. As you stroll through downtown, you'll discover talented artisans, unique local vendors, delicious food, live entertainment, and the welcoming atmosphere that makes Riverfest a favorite annual tradition. Be sure to explore every corner of the marketplace—it's a true celebration of creativity, craftsmanship, and community.

Kids Zone

The Kid Zone at Tallahatchie Riverfest is where young festival-goers turn up the fun! This vibrant, family-friendly area is packed with activities designed to spark imagination and encourage active play. From giant inflatable slides to mini obstacle courses, bounce houses, and a foamy dance party, there’s something for every little adventurer.

🎟️ Play All Day for Just $10!
With a $10 wristband, kids can enjoy unlimited access to all inflatables, bounce houses, and the foam party throughout the day.
